Course Details

Introduction to Smart Systems for Cell Regeneration: Overview of smart systems, their components, and their role in cell regeneration
Cell Biology and Regeneration: Fundamentals of cell biology, tissue repair, and regenerative mechanisms
Biomaterials and Scaffolds: Design, fabrication, and application of biomaterials and scaffolds for cell regeneration
Tissue Engineering and 3D Printing: Principles and practices of tissue engineering and 3D bioprinting
Sensors and Actuators: Integration of sensors and actuators in smart systems for real-time monitoring and control
Machine Learning and AI: Implementation of AI and machine learning algorithms for data analysis and predictive modeling
Ethical, Legal, and Social Issues: Exploration of ethical, legal, and societal implications of smart systems in cell regeneration
Clinical Applications: Examination of smart system applications in various medical fields, such as regenerative medicine, drug delivery, and prosthetics
Industry Trends and Future Perspectives: Overview of current industry trends and future directions in smart systems for cell regeneration
